Abstract

The invention provides a wood moisture content detection method using wood core temperature compensation, which belongs to the wood processing field. To overcome the problems that usage of ambient temperature of only one point for wood moisture content temperature compensation leads to great errors and is difficult to meet process requirements of drying in measurement of multipoint moisture content of wood in a wood drying kiln by using a resistivity method, the method provided by the invention adopts the following steps: 1, selecting six wood moisture content detection points in a wood drying kiln and arranging a temperature sensor and a wood moisture content sensor at each test point; 2, detecting wood core moisture content of a board by using two probes of the wood moisture content sensor at each test point and detecting wood core temperature of the board by using the temperature sensors; and 3, respectively carrying out temperature compensation of moisture content of the board on detection points based on corresponding wood core temperature detected by each corresponding temperature sensor. According to the method, wood core moisture content values of the board are compensated by wood core temperature, so detection precision of wood moisture content can be effectively improved, and wood processing quality is guaranteed.

Description

technical field [0001] The invention belongs to the field of wood processing and relates to a wood moisture content detection method using wood core temperature compensation. Background technique [0002] Wood moisture content (MC) is an important technical index in the process of wood drying. As a controlled variable in the wood drying process, the moisture content of wood is not only the premise to realize the automatic control of the whole process of wood drying, but also an important drying benchmark in the wood drying process. Usually in the wood drying process, the moisture content of the wood is used as the evaluation standard, and the moisture content of the dried wood is used to control the drying process to avoid excessive drying or insufficient drying, thereby reducing unnecessary losses and reducing energy consumption and working hours in the drying process.
